i
Statusneo
31 Statusneo Jobs
3-6 years
StatusNeo - Java Backend Engineer - Spring Boot (3-6 yrs)
Statusneo
posted 20hr ago
Flexible timing
Key skills for the job
Job Title : Java Backend Engineer
Location : Bangalore, Hybrid Model (Remote + Office-based)
Position Type : Full-time
Job Overview :
We are seeking a passionate and experienced Java Backend Engineer to join our growing engineering team. In this role, you will be responsible for designing, developing, and maintaining highly scalable and efficient backend systems. You will be working with modern technologies such as Spring Boot, Microservices, MySQL databases, and applying your expertise in system design and problem-solving to solve complex challenges.
Key Responsibilities :
Design & Architecture :
- Design and develop scalable and maintainable backend systems using Java and Spring Boot.
- Architect and implement microservices to enable modular, highly available, and resilient systems.
- Define system design for large-scale systems, ensuring high performance, reliability, and maintainability.
Database Management :
- Design and optimize MySQL databases, including data modeling, query optimization, and troubleshooting performance issues.
- Implement efficient data storage strategies to ensure the scalability and performance of backend applications.
Backend Development :
- Build and maintain RESTful APIs and services, ensuring the backend is secure, efficient, and robust.
- Collaborate with frontend and mobile teams to integrate the backend systems with the user-facing parts of the product.
- Continuously improve and refactor code for better performance, scalability, and maintainability.
Problem-Solving & Troubleshooting :
- Identify, troubleshoot, and resolve production issues, ensuring minimal downtime and quick resolution.
- Analyze and solve complex system-related problems, including performance bottlenecks, scalability issues, and data inconsistencies.
Languages & Frameworks :
- Strong hands-on experience with Java 8+.
- Expertise in building applications using Spring Boot and Spring-based technologies.
- Experience with designing and developing microservices architectures.
Databases :
- Strong experience with MySQL or other relational databases (PostgreSQL, etc.).
- Proficiency in writing optimized queries, understanding indexing, and managing database transactions.
System Design :
- Strong knowledge of system design principles, including scalability, high availability, and fault tolerance.
- Ability to design complex systems with a focus on performance, scalability, and maintainability.
Problem-Solving :
- Excellent problem-solving skills and a strong analytical mindset.
- Ability to debug and troubleshoot issues in complex production environments.
Agile Methodologies :
- Experience working in Agile/Scrum environments.
Functional Areas: Other
Read full job descriptionPrepare for Engineer roles with real interview advice